Ammonia is considered to be a weak base. It partially dissociates in water to produce hydroxide ions.
Yes. Ammonia is a base. It will react with an acid to form the corresponding ammonium salt.
Yes, NH3 (ammonia) is a weak base. It can accept a proton (H+) from water to form the ammonium ion (NH4+).
